Abstract

Asthma is a chronic disease of the respiratory tract characterized by inflammation, increased reactivity to various stimuli, and airway narrowing that can return spontaneously or if taking appropriate medication. Data from the Word Health Organization in 2019 stated that the number of asthma sufferers in the world reached 300 million people causing morbidity together with chronic bronchitis. This study is a type of observational study using a descriptive research design with retrospective data collection on ASMA patients at Tk. Iv Hospital. 01.07.01 Pematang Siantar. This study aims to evaluate the use of drugs in ASMA patients at Tk. Iv Hospital. 01.07.01 Pematang Siantar. The samples of this study were ASMA patient prescriptions and medical records. Recipes that will be examined are matched with medical records. The data obtained were processed with the Ms Excel computer system and then presented in a frequency distribution. Based on the results of the research conducted, the results of the evaluation of the accuracy of drug use in asthma patients, namely the right drug 96 patients reached 100%, the right patient 96 patients reached 100%, the right indication96 patients reached 100%, the right dose 96 patients reached 100% and the right method of administration 96 patients reached 100%. evaluation of the use of asthma drugs obtained 2 types of asthma drug classes, namely bronchodilators and corticosteroids.
